Scout Case Material & Durability Deep Dive
Scout phone cases stand out in the market due to their claims of rugged protection. This reputation heavily relies on the materials used in their construction. A deep dive into these materials reveals a blend of polycarbonate (PC) and thermoplastic polyurethane (TPU). PC offers a rigid structure, contributing to impact resistance and overall structural integrity. TPU, on the other hand, introduces flexibility and shock absorption, mitigating the force transferred to the phone during drops. The effectiveness of a Scout case hinges on the quality of these materials and their precise engineering.
The manufacturing process plays a crucial role in the final product’s durability. Scout cases often employ a two-layer design, fusing the PC and TPU components. This dual-layer construction aims to provide comprehensive protection. The outer PC shell deflects impacts, while the inner TPU layer absorbs the remaining energy. Examining the bonding process between these layers is essential, as a weak bond can lead to separation and compromised protection. High-quality bonding ensures the case can withstand repeated impacts and environmental stressors.
Beyond the core materials, the design incorporates reinforced corners and raised edges around the screen and camera. These subtle yet significant additions enhance the case’s protective capabilities. Reinforced corners provide extra cushioning in vulnerable areas, while raised edges prevent direct contact between the phone’s screen or camera lens and surfaces, reducing the risk of scratches and cracks. The attention to detail in these design elements highlights Scout’s commitment to comprehensive phone protection.
Understanding the limitations of the materials is just as important as understanding their strengths. While PC and TPU offer excellent impact resistance, they are not impervious to all forms of damage. Sharp objects, such as keys or knives, can still scratch the surface of the case. Similarly, prolonged exposure to extreme temperatures or UV radiation can degrade the materials over time, potentially affecting their structural integrity. Therefore, users should be mindful of these limitations and handle their Scout cases accordingly.

Assessing Scout Case Impact Protection: Testing & Certifications
Assessing the real-world impact protection offered by Scout phone cases requires examining the testing methodologies and certifications they adhere to. While manufacturers often make claims about drop protection, independent testing and certifications provide a more objective measure of performance. One common standard is the MIL-STD-810G, a military-grade drop test that simulates real-world conditions. Passing this test signifies that the case can withstand drops from a specified height onto a hard surface without compromising the phone’s functionality.
It’s important to understand the nuances of the MIL-STD-810G standard. The test involves dropping the phone from a specified height onto various surfaces, including concrete. However, the specific height and number of drops may vary depending on the test version and the manufacturer’s interpretation. Therefore, it’s crucial to look for specific details about the test parameters when evaluating a case’s impact protection capabilities. Simply stating that a case meets MIL-STD-810G standards isn’t enough; understanding the specific conditions is essential.
Beyond MIL-STD-810G, some manufacturers may conduct their own internal testing or seek certifications from independent testing labs. These tests may involve different drop heights, surfaces, and impact angles, providing a more comprehensive assessment of the case’s performance. Look for cases that have undergone rigorous testing and provide detailed information about the test results. Transparency in testing procedures builds trust and allows consumers to make informed decisions.
While certifications and test results provide valuable insights, it’s important to remember that no case is completely indestructible. Even the most rugged cases have their limitations. The severity and angle of the impact can significantly affect the outcome. Therefore, it’s crucial to use caution and avoid intentionally dropping your phone, even with a protective case. A phone case is designed to mitigate damage, not to eliminate it entirely.

Durability: Withstanding the Elements and Unexpected Impacts
Durability is paramount when considering best scout phone cases. Scouting activities inherently involve exposure to various environmental elements and the risk of accidental drops. The case’s ability to withstand these conditions directly impacts the longevity of the phone and its functionality. Look for cases constructed from high-quality materials such as polycarbonate (PC) or thermoplastic polyurethane (TPU). PC offers rigid protection against impacts, while TPU provides flexibility and shock absorption. A combination of both materials, often found in dual-layer cases, offers a balanced approach to durability.
Data from material science indicates that PC has a higher tensile strength than TPU, making it more resistant to cracking or shattering upon impact. However, TPU has a higher elongation at break, meaning it can deform more before breaking, thus absorbing more energy from a drop. Studies on drop tests have consistently shown that cases incorporating both PC and TPU layers provide superior overall protection compared to cases made solely from either material. The thickness and design of the case also play a role; reinforced corners and raised edges around the screen and camera lens are crucial for minimizing damage from falls on uneven surfaces.

Grip: Ensuring a Secure Hold in All Conditions
A secure grip is essential for preventing accidental drops, especially in wet, muddy, or icy conditions. Best scout phone cases should feature a textured surface or a grippy material that enhances the user’s ability to hold onto the phone, even when wearing gloves. Smooth, slippery cases are more prone to accidental drops, potentially leading to damage or loss of the phone.
Studies on ergonomics have shown that textured surfaces increase friction between the hand and the object, resulting in a more secure grip. Cases made from TPU often offer better grip than those made from PC, due to the material’s inherent tackiness. However, some PC cases incorporate textured patterns or rubberized coatings to improve grip. Consider the specific type of gloves the scout will be wearing. Some glove materials may be less compatible with certain case surfaces. It’s also important to consider the ease of cleaning the case. A textured surface can trap dirt and grime, making it more difficult to keep clean. Choose a case that offers a balance of grip and ease of maintenance.

How do I properly clean and maintain my Scout phone case?
To properly clean your Scout phone case, start by removing the case from your phone. Use a soft, damp cloth to wipe away any dirt, dust, or smudges. For more stubborn stains or grime, you can use a mild soap solution (such as dish soap diluted with water) and gently scrub the case with a soft brush or cloth. Avoid using abrasive cleaners or harsh chemicals, as these can damage the case’s finish or materials.
After cleaning, rinse the case thoroughly with water and allow it to air dry completely before reattaching it to your phone. Pay particular attention to drying any recessed areas or crevices to prevent the build-up of moisture or mold. Regular cleaning will help maintain the appearance of your Scout case and prevent the accumulation of dirt and bacteria. Avoid prolonged exposure to direct sunlight or extreme temperatures, as this can cause the case to fade or become brittle over time.
